Sensors Project Aim To build an effective sensing circuit that will be able to measure changes in light levels using an LDR. Safety * All wires should be checked that they are properly insulated to prevent electric shocks. * The voltage should not exceed the recommended manufacturer's limit for the resistors and bulbs used to prevent over heating or component damage. * Careful observation should be made to ensure no incorrect connections that could possible cause a shorted circuit. * Power pack should be fitted with a fuse and safety cut-out button. * Clear work area Apparatus * 12V Power Pack * 3V Battery Pack * 6 Leads with crocodile clips * Voltmeter * Ohmmeter * Ammeter * 5W, 24W, 36W and 48W bulbs * LDR * Rheostat * Black tubing Development To see how much the resistance of the LDR varies as light levels change I first made a small experiment to look at the actual resistance value changes.
